Transaction e68460934f990fc3ecddb1036c72ba1024d57858395296ca5dbe1ed6c47a8d07
1 Input
1 Output
-
e68460934f990fc3ecddb1036c72ba1024d57858395296ca5dbe1ed6c47a8d07:0
- value
- 35429
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 d74ff0a4fac9f80724d04e4d260bdf88e432141c704931a5c3c7beee7c403753
- address
- bc1p6a8lpf86e8uqwfxsfexjvz7l3rjry9quwpynrfwrc7lwulzqxafszlwk69